Elements of occupational diseases
1, the main body of the disease is the workers of enterprises, institutions or individual economic organizations;
2. It must be produced in the process of engaging in professional activities;
3. It must be caused by occupational hazards such as dust, radioactive substances and other toxic and harmful substances;
4. It must be an occupational disease listed in the occupational disease classification and catalogue published by the state.
